Neil Armstrong On The Moon

On July 20, 1969, NASA astronaut Neil Armstrong became the first person to step foot on the moon. As he took his historic first step, he famously uttered the phrase, "That's one small step for man, one giant leap for mankind." The quote has since become one of the most iconic and memorable moments in human history.

The Origins of the Quote

The original phrase was supposed to be "That's one small step for a man, one giant leap for mankind." However, the "a" was not audible in the transmission back to Earth, leading to some confusion as to the intended meaning of the quote.
